Two Die in Bronx Apartment Fire, Two FDNY Firefighters Hurt

A 62-year-old man and a 13-year-old girl died Sunday afternoon in a Bronx apartment building fire.
Jan. 15, 2018

A 62-year-old man and a 13-year-old girl have died in Sunday afternoon a Bronx apartment building fire. Two firefighters were also hurt fighting the fire.

According to WABC, the fire was reported at 12:12 pm in a seven-story residential building on Dewey Avenue in the Throggs Neck Houses.

The fire was on the fourth-floor, according to the television station that also reported the victims  were pronounced dead at Jacobi Hospital.

The cause of the fire, which was under control in a hour, is under investigation, according to the television station.
